Cyanuric Acid's core function in water treatment formulations is its ability to mitigate the degradation of active sanitizing agents, most notably free chlorine, when exposed to UV radiation. This stabilizing effect is particularly vital for products intended for outdoor applications, such as swimming pool chemicals or industrial cooling tower treatments. By incorporating Cyanuric Acid, formulators can create products that deliver consistent sanitization over extended periods, reducing the need for frequent reapplication and improving overall cost-effectiveness for the end-user. When considering formulation, the concentration of Cyanuric Acid is key; typical recommendations for swimming pool applications range from 30-50 ppm, though specific needs may vary.

When developing your formulations, consider the physical form of Cyanuric Acid. While both powder and granular forms are chemically identical, their handling characteristics can differ. Granular forms generally offer better flowability and reduced dust generation, which can be advantageous in automated blending processes or in environments where dust control is critical.
